The Bachelor of Arts in Environmental Planning & Design (B.A.E.P.D.) at the University of New Mexico is an undergraduate course of study related to the graduate degree in Community & Regional Planning (CRP). Environmental planning encompasses systematic and creative methods used to influence and respond to dynamic changes occurring in neighborhoods, cities, and entire regions throughout the world.The Bachelor of Arts in Environmental Planning & Design offers students the opportunity to engage in socially and environmentally relevant skill building and to address the issues of an evolving social and cultural landscape.

Official high school transcripts, Typical SAT scores: Critical reading (520-660), Math (510-620), ACT Composite (19-25), Average GPA 2.5, TOEFL-PBT-520,CBT-190,IBT-68, IELTS-6.0,PTE-47

Environmental planners, Urban planners, Regional planners, Seconday school teachers
